Comment at: clang/tools/clang-offload-bundler/ClangOffloadBundler.cpp:888
+ // treat missing host triple as error if we do unbundling.
+ if ((Unbundle && HostTargetNum > 1) || (!Unbundle && HostTargetNum != 1)) {
Error = true;
----------------
sdmitriev wrote:
> ABataev wrote:
> > I believe, for unbundling we also must check for `!= 1` rather than `> 1`.
> > Zero host targets also is not allowed.
> But the whole idea of this change is to remove requirement to provide host
> triple for unbundling operation. Target bundle(s) can always be extracted
> without extracting host, so host bundle is optional. Therefore zero host
> targets should not be considered as error for unbundling.
And why do we need this? I think it would be better to check that the requested
host triple matches the bundled one using this parameter rather than removing
it.
